WhatsApp Payment Customer Care Number, Phone, Email and Address

WhatsApp Payment Customer Care Number

WhatsApp Pay is on the verge of launching in India WhatsApp has created the necessary data storage facilities in India to introduce WhatsApp Pay to the chat app’s entire Indian user base, which is estimated to be between 350 million and 400 million users, according to The Economic Times WhatsApp Customer Care Whatsapp Payment Customer Care Number India  Whatsapp … Read more